Job description

I'm currently supporting a major Energy & Utilities transformation programme and am looking to speak with experienced Change Analysts who can help drive business readiness and adoption across a complex Agile delivery environment. You'll be embedded within a large-scale transformation programme, working closely with Product Managers, Product Owners, Scrum Masters, Delivery Leads, Business Analysts and key business stakeholders to ensure successful implementation of new processes, systems and ways of working. Key responsibilities: • Conducting Change Impact Assessments (CIA) • Supporting business readiness activities and readiness reporting • Stakeholder analysis, mapping and engagement • Developing and coordinating communications plans • Supporting Training Needs Analysis (TNA) and training activities • Tracking adoption metrics, change risks and programme reporting • Working alongside Agile product teams to embed change activities into delivery cycles Essential experience: • Previous experience as a Change Analyst, Business Change Analyst, Transformation Analyst or similar • Strong Change Impact Assessment and stakeholder engagement experience • Experience supporting business change within Agile, Digital or Product-led transformation programmes • Excellent communication, reporting and organisational skills • Ability to work across multiple workstreams in a fast-paced environment Desirable: • Utilities, Energy or Infrastructure sector experience • Prosci, ADKAR or other change management methodologies • Experience with Azure DevOps, SharePoint or similar tooling We are happy to provide application and/or accessibility support, please contact your Marks Sattin or Grafton consultant directly to discuss your needs.
